What is Passkeybanker?

Passkeybanker on-line banking provides access to your Passumpsic Savings Bank accounts from the convenience of your personal computer 24 hours per day, seven days a week. Our bill payment service lets you pay bills on-line with no need for checks, stamps, envelopes or trips to the Post Office.


How much does it cost?

There is no charge for the Passkeybanker on-line banking services. Also, there is no charge for the bill payment service.

Is on-line banking safe and secure?

Yes. Passkeybanker is a Verisign Secure Site. Verisign has issued the Passkeybanker server a unique Secure Server ID, assuring you, our customers, of the Passkeybanker internet site’s authenticity and allowing communications to be encrypted for privacy. What happens if I enter an incorrect password?

If you enter an incorrect password three consecutive times you will need to wait five minutes.Then you have three more opportunities to enter your password. If you do not enter the correct password after these attempts access will be denied and you will be required to call the bank to reactivate your account. Are there limits on the number of transfers I can make?

Online banking poses no limits on the number of transfers you can make. However, federal regulations limit the number of withdrawals and transfers on certain types of money market and savings accounts. When will my transfer take place?

If you make a transfer before 4:00p.m. EST, your transfer will post on the same business day. If you make a transfer after 4:00p.m. EST, the transfer will post on the next business day.

 

After I have signed up for Bill Pay, what happens?

You can pay bills to anyone in the United States from your personal computer. After you log in to the system, click on List of Accounts then click on the checking account you wish to utilize. Next, click on the payments button and set up the payments you wish to make.

 

What date should I enter as the payment date? When does it post to my checking account?

The payment date is the date you want payment sent to the payee. This is not the date your payment is due. You'll need to allow 8 business days when a paper draft is sent on your behalf and 48 hours for electronic payments. You should take this into consideration when paying bills to avoid late charges. The payment posts to your checking account on the payment date you enter.

 

I have payments for the same amount due at the same time of each month. Is there an easy way to handle these payments?

Yes, the Passkeybanker system provides for recurring payments. You set the amount, date, and payment frequency, and the system will initiate the payments for you.
